Here are a few tips for success to get you to and through winter break:
1. Make a Plan
Look at all the assignments, modules, papers, and/or projects that are due between now and the end of the semester on January 11th. Setting timelines for completing specific assignments and seeing the bigger picture will help you manage your time more efficiently. Remember, teachers will be unavailable during break so if you have questions or might have questions in the future, ask now!
2. Break it Up
Have a paper to write? Make a goal to complete one paragraph (or page) per day until its finished. Breaking up your assignments into smaller, more manageable pieces will decrease the stress of feeling behind.
3. Change of Scenery
It can be challenging to stay focused in your own house sometimes. Do you live near a public library? They often have Wi-Fi and are super quiet, allowing for focused reading and studying time. A change of scenery might be just what you need to finish those last few projects before or during winter break.
4. Use Your Time Wisely
Driving to a relative’s house for Christmas? Celebrating Hanukkah with friends and traveling out of town? Maximize your travel time by reading in the car. Or make flashcards and bring them to study during downtime after the big meal.
5. Play Catch Up
The end of the semester will come quickly once we return from the break. If you’re behind – which we hope you aren’t! – use the break to get caught up in your classes. Or even better, work ahead!
